The Capital Grille (Restaurant)
800 Main St
4.8

The Capital Grille is most popular around 7 PM on Saturdays. Visitors usually stay 1.5-2.5 hours here. It's most quiet on Mondays.

Make it a day to remember. From birthdays and anniversaries to professional milestones, we aim to make every gathering special at The Capital Grille. Open seven days a week, The Capital Grille is best known for our expertly prepared steaks, which are dry aged in house for 18 to 24 days and then hand-cut by our restaurant's on-premise butcher. The Capital Grille's wine list features more than 350 selections, and its floor-to-ceiling wine kiosk regularly houses 3,500 - 5,000 bottles.

White Elephant Saloon (Bar)
106 E Exchange Ave
4.5

White Elephant Saloon is most popular around 11 PM on Saturdays. Visitors usually stay 1-2.5 hours here. It's most quiet on Mondays.

One of Fort Worth’s most legendary drinking establishments, the White Elephant Saloon is owned by celebrity Fort Worth chef & TV personality, Chef Tim Love. With our central location on Exchange Ave, the White Elephant Saloon is the perfect place to relax with an adult beverage & enjoy the historic Fort Worth Stockyards.
